A
Staging Server is used in Content Management development to test (do QA - QualityAnalysis) on content before it is deployed to a production or
Delivery server.
It should have all the same characteristics as the delivery server (whether dynamic and
fried or static and
baked, which is sometimes very difficult to achieve.